Remembering Janis Our Little Girl Blue

The Janis Joplin autobiographical film “Little Girl Blue” hit the theatres last fall with great admiration. “Little Girl Blue” reveals live concert footage and rare interviews that will make you wish Janis was with us today. Frank Zappa’s Box Set Will Blow Your Mind

To say that musician Frank Zappa was ahead of his time would be an understatement; the guitarist and songwriter took up topics, riffs, and studio techniques decades before his contemporaries.
